2. 从零开始学springboot-开发环境配置

前言

码农第一站,不是享誉世界的“helloworld”,而是配置开发环境!接下来我们就来配置瓜娃子的开发环境。

先看下作者的环境
win10

jdk-8u192

apache-tomcat-7.0.92 (追求新版的也可以装9.0,作者两个都装了)

apache-maven-3.6.0

IDE : IntelliJ IDEA

看完配置,老码农是不是想推荐我用Eclipse?
2fd7e937c8eb65093cecbc5f1c376c94e7eb08bb.png

jdk安装及配置

下载jdk-8u192安装包,最好1.8+,低版本的就不要了。
这边补充下,JDK8后续的update从2019年1月开始就要收费,所以商用的话注意。8u191, 8u192这种形式的就是升级版,不过8u192属于2018年最后一个更新,所以免费。
一路next安装即可

安装完成后设置环境变量
打开环境变量设置(win10:控制面板->系统->高级系统设置)

ac9c3b83fd9b244fc53f967310a319e0.png
86b4fa3a9231b291f0c2b73d6de57aa5.png

设置环境变量(值注意替换为你自己jdk的安装路径):

  • 新增 JAVA_HOME,值为
C:\Program Files\Java\jdk1.8.0_192
  • 新增 CLASSPATH,值为
.;%JAVA_HOME%\lib;%JAVA_HOME%\lib\dt.jar;%JAVA_HOME%\lib\tools.jar
  • 编辑PATH,追加
C:\Program Files\Java\jdk1.8.0_192\bin
  • 打开cmd,输入java -version测试
c8110c0115008806a5b2e44c02def4a5.png

maven介绍

maven是什么?用过的都有这样的感觉


2.jpg

下面给大伙科普下日狗是……不对,maven是什么。

Maven是基于项目对象模型(POM project object model),可以通过一小段描述信息(配置)来管理项目的构建,报告和文档的软件项目管理工具。

如果你有使用过node.js或者php的话,那么它其实和npm或composer干着同样的事,管理包和依赖。

maven安装

http://maven.apache.org/download.cgi
下载apache-maven-3.6.0-bin.zip,解压到任意目录即可(我这边直接放到了C盘下,目录为C:\maven)
安装后配置环境变量

  • 新增MAVEN_HOME,值为
C:\maven
  • 编辑PATH,追加
C:\maven\bin

打开cmd,输入mvn -v测试

115688cf1f4715ebcd57666fa080fb38.png

设置阿里仓库中心和本地仓库
切换到目录C:\maven\conf,打开settings.xml,添加

<!--配置本地仓库地址,需要在D盘建立对应目录MaveRepository-->
<localRepository>D:\MaveRepository</localRepository>
<!--在mirrors标签中添加ali仓库中心-->
      <mirror>
        <id>nexus-aliyun</id>
        <mirrorOf>*</mirrorOf>
        <name>Nexus aliyun</name>
        <url>http://maven.aliyun.com/nexus/content/groups/public</url>
      </mirror>

拷贝一份settings.xml到D:\MaveRepository

maven进阶-私库的安装和使用

精简篇幅,有需求的请跳转

9.从零开始学springboot-包管理神器-maven私库的安装和使用

tomcat安装

http://tomcat.apache.org/
下载apache-tomcat-7.0.92.exe 选择任意目录安装即可(C:\Tomcat)

IntelliJ IDEA安装配置

https://www.jetbrains.com/idea/
下载最新安装包,直接安装
激活时先配置host

0.0.0.0 account.jetbrains.com

选择ACTIVE CODE,去http://idea.lanyus.com/生成一个激活码输入即可
安装完成后我们需要简单的配置一下
取消代码自动提示大小写敏感

d8d55a9bdf14bc1a16e93f3d33fef4ef.png

自动导包,优化包

559a577f386f6cdfe6b983ba61e1022a.png

编码设置

d88019bb06c326f0237875f1efe65b07.png

设置全局maven配置

73de565a78ad658374a2c9d812e90b8e.png
4148f4d0a126aaa3367a854c3e09f82f.png

后续有提高效率的配置再行补充........

请关注我的订阅号

订阅号.png
最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
  • 序言:七十年代末,一起剥皮案震惊了整个滨河市,随后出现的几起案子,更是在滨河造成了极大的恐慌,老刑警刘岩,带你破解...
    沈念sama阅读 214,658评论 6 496
  • 序言:滨河连续发生了三起死亡事件,死亡现场离奇诡异,居然都是意外死亡,警方通过查阅死者的电脑和手机,发现死者居然都...
    沈念sama阅读 91,482评论 3 389
  • 文/潘晓璐 我一进店门,熙熙楼的掌柜王于贵愁眉苦脸地迎上来,“玉大人,你说我怎么就摊上这事。” “怎么了?”我有些...
    开封第一讲书人阅读 160,213评论 0 350
  • 文/不坏的土叔 我叫张陵,是天一观的道长。 经常有香客问我,道长,这世上最难降的妖魔是什么? 我笑而不...
    开封第一讲书人阅读 57,395评论 1 288
  • 正文 为了忘掉前任,我火速办了婚礼,结果婚礼上,老公的妹妹穿的比我还像新娘。我一直安慰自己,他们只是感情好,可当我...
    茶点故事阅读 66,487评论 6 386
  • 文/花漫 我一把揭开白布。 她就那样静静地躺着,像睡着了一般。 火红的嫁衣衬着肌肤如雪。 梳的纹丝不乱的头发上,一...
    开封第一讲书人阅读 50,523评论 1 293
  • 那天,我揣着相机与录音,去河边找鬼。 笑死,一个胖子当着我的面吹牛,可吹牛的内容都是我干的。 我是一名探鬼主播,决...
    沈念sama阅读 39,525评论 3 414
  • 文/苍兰香墨 我猛地睁开眼,长吁一口气:“原来是场噩梦啊……” “哼!你这毒妇竟也来了?” 一声冷哼从身侧响起,我...
    开封第一讲书人阅读 38,300评论 0 270
  • 序言:老挝万荣一对情侣失踪,失踪者是张志新(化名)和其女友刘颖,没想到半个月后,有当地人在树林里发现了一具尸体,经...
    沈念sama阅读 44,753评论 1 307
  • 正文 独居荒郊野岭守林人离奇死亡,尸身上长有42处带血的脓包…… 初始之章·张勋 以下内容为张勋视角 年9月15日...
    茶点故事阅读 37,048评论 2 330
  • 正文 我和宋清朗相恋三年,在试婚纱的时候发现自己被绿了。 大学时的朋友给我发了我未婚夫和他白月光在一起吃饭的照片。...
    茶点故事阅读 39,223评论 1 343
  • 序言:一个原本活蹦乱跳的男人离奇死亡,死状恐怖,灵堂内的尸体忽然破棺而出,到底是诈尸还是另有隐情,我是刑警宁泽,带...
    沈念sama阅读 34,905评论 5 338
  • 正文 年R本政府宣布,位于F岛的核电站,受9级特大地震影响,放射性物质发生泄漏。R本人自食恶果不足惜,却给世界环境...
    茶点故事阅读 40,541评论 3 322
  • 文/蒙蒙 一、第九天 我趴在偏房一处隐蔽的房顶上张望。 院中可真热闹,春花似锦、人声如沸。这庄子的主人今日做“春日...
    开封第一讲书人阅读 31,168评论 0 21
  • 文/苍兰香墨 我抬头看了看天上的太阳。三九已至,却和暖如春,着一层夹袄步出监牢的瞬间,已是汗流浃背。 一阵脚步声响...
    开封第一讲书人阅读 32,417评论 1 268
  • 我被黑心中介骗来泰国打工, 没想到刚下飞机就差点儿被人妖公主榨干…… 1. 我叫王不留,地道东北人。 一个月前我还...
    沈念sama阅读 47,094评论 2 365
  • 正文 我出身青楼,却偏偏与公主长得像,于是被迫代替她去往敌国和亲。 传闻我的和亲对象是个残疾皇子,可洞房花烛夜当晚...
    茶点故事阅读 44,088评论 2 352